D A P H N E

My leg bounced anxiously under the table in the great hall. The chatter and laughter and various sounds of the dinner hall were nothing compared to the thundering of my heart. It is so unlike Eliza to lie to me—and now I am both concerned and trying to decide if she needed me to cover for her.

"Will you stop," Pansy muttered, placing a firm hand on my knee, "She will be back—"

"It's been twenty minutes," I blurted, "and the boys will be here any second. Draco will—"

Pansy looked at me, her eyes deep in thought.

"Do you think she needs us to lie for her?" Pansy questioned. She and I both knew how protective Draco was over Eliza. He is going to wonder where she is and if he finds out she has lied to us about her whereabouts and that we do not know where she is either. Merlin. . . just the thought of the destruction he would do was catastrophic.

"Yes," I said too fast, "we lie and then we go and look for her and find out what the hell is going on."

Pansy nodded her agreement and her eyes darted to the entrance of the hall, "shit, here they come."

My eyes looked up and in walked Theo and Blaise swaggering their way in alongside Draco.

My leg began bouncing again, "Is now a bad time to let you know I'm a bad liar?"

Pansy sighed, "I'll do the talking. You just follow my lead, "Her hand held my knee harder under the table, "Eliza is helping Mcgonagall in the library."

"Yes," I let out just as the boys caught our eyes, "Eliza is helping Mcgonagall in the library."

"I'm starving," Blaise said as he settled himself on the bench opposite us, Draco and Balise following suit as they began grabbing food from the center of the table.

Pansy gave me a look and I shakily smiled.

"You two alright?" Theo asked as he bit into a chicken wing.

"Yes," Pansy purred softly, "how was your day?"

"It was—"

"Where's Eliza?" Draco's stern voice cut through and Theo and Blaise both looked along the bench realizing Eliza was not here with us.

Shit. I quickly sipped some water from my cup as Pansy furrowed her brows, "Oh—she's in the library, helping Mcgonagall."

"Why?" Draco asked, "What would Mcgonagoll need help with?"

"I don't know," Pansy snapped, seeming annoyed by Draco's questions, "Eliza is just nice like that."

For a moment, Pansy's and Draco's eyes remained locked and held in an intense stare. I could have sworn the hall became quieter and the air stiffened. I anxiously looked between them.

"She would have told me," Draco abruptly said and Pansy chuckled slowly.

Draco looked at me and I instantly looked away, finding myself very thirsty and finishing the water in my glass.

"Are you two covering for her?" Draco asked, "is she—" he said quietly and then shook his head, "she isn't with someone else?"

"Oh for goodness sake—" Pansy sighed.

"Malfoy you're sounding like a crazy jealous boyfriend," Theo said, "relax mate."

"Eliza would never cheat," I said even though I promised myself I would stay quiet.

Draco nodded his head and started eating his dinner and thankfully that was the end of the conversation but I could still see the contemplation in his eyes.

~

When Pansy and I returned to mine and Eliza's dormitory, we became increasingly concerned when we found the dorm empty.

"Okay, so she's not here," Pansy pointed out and I walked toward the open bathroom door and peered my head inside just in case she was in there for whatever reason. But it was empty.

"Where the hell is she?" I said as I appeared back out of the bathroom Pansy was fiddling with the necklace around her neck.

"Not here," Pansy said, "so let's go and look for her."

I nodded my head and we left the dormitory with our worry growing more and more. The words what if—what if—repeated in my head.

"I hope Draco isn't right," Pansy said and I gave her a look which said, me too.

~

We walked down the stairs to the common room when Pansy grabbed my arm and valued us just before we could step out into the open living space. I turned around with raised brows, "What?"

"Are they there?" Pansy asked in a quiet voice.

"Who?" I whispered back although I was very confused as to why we were whispering.

"The boys!" she snapped quietly.

I very, very slowly leant forward and let one eye peep around the wall and there, sitting on the sofa by the fire was Draco, Theo, Blaise and Adrian. My stomach turned cold as I realized why this was a problem. We had already lied once to them but twice, that was both terrifying and impossible.

"Yes," I leant my back against the wall.

"Shit," Pansy cursed.

"What are we going to do?" she asked and I truly had no idea and for a few moments after, we were silent in thought.

"Okay," she said, "so we just walk out."

I looked at her like she had said the most ridiculous thing ever, "We just walk out?"

"Yeah," she shrugged, "what the hell are they going to do? Is it strange for us to just walk out of the common room?"

"An hour before curfew when Eliza is missing?" I said, "Yes."

"They don't know she is missing," Pansy made a point and I realized that just walking out could work.

"Okay," I loosened a breath but it did not make me relax, "then let's go."

And just like that, we walked out into the open wilderness of the common room, feeling the eyes of the boys narrow on us but we didn't dare look over at them.

"Go. Go. Go," Pansy gripped my arm and picked up our step.

"What?" I snapped.

"They're looking," she seethed in my ear and I made the terrible mistake of looking over and Merlin, Did Draco look like a feral beast waiting to pounce at us. His face was full of confused and concerned rage but we were out of the common room and speeding down the corridors.

~
D R A C O
~

The moment that common room door shuts behind Daphne and Pansy, I'm standing. Mid-conversation and I am standing and quickly following them, leaving me with a trail of complaints from Theo and Blaise. Asking where I am going and what the hell am I doing. I don't turn back and their whining is nothing more than a distant echo in my mind.

They are hiding something. They are covering for Eliza and I am determined to find out why. It could be anything, it could be anything. She could be with someone else—the thoughts make unspeakable thoughts scream in my head. Or it could have something to do with the Avarias family who are after her—

She isn't safe. Not anywhere and no one seems to be worried or doing anything about it. There is only so much I can do to keep her safe but there is so much more Dumbledore or The Ministry could be doing.

In the distance I see Pansy and Daphne turn around a corner and I pick up my speed. I am about to go up to them and demand they tell me what they know and where Eliza is but I instead decide it's better to just follow silently behind.

I do exactly that for an hour and my patience is lessening. On each floor they thoroughly searched while avoiding every single teacher since it was well past curfew now. Every single room on every single floor and now we are on the seventh. It was almost like they were looking for her?

The two of them walk into the girl's bathroom and I am a few feet away and then I am steps away and then I hear Daphne's voice.

"Eliza!" my heart stops at that tone. That worry and fear in her voice. My feet come to an instant halt and my eyes look up, almost as if I am deciding if I want to know what is in there—

I take another step and I am in the doorway of the girl's bathroom. Pansy was looking at something on the floor. Daphne was out of sight.

Pansy whipped her head up and turned to me and then her eyes widened. My blood is cold and my muscles are tense and all I see is Pansy's mouth moving. She held up her hands, as though to stop me but I walked in anyway.

"Wait," the words are coming from somewhere far away, "wait."

I am not prepared for what I see.

On the floor, in the darkness of the bathroom which is only lit by the glow of the moonlight, is Eliza. Lying lifelessly on the damp floor with Daphne knelt beside her trying to get her to wake up.

Trying to get her to wake up

My steps were slow as I approached.

The small puddle on the floor that she is lying in is tinted red—Blood—My heart falls again. But then I saw the cracked mirror and its shattered fragments on the floor. I then see Eliza's hand and her delicate knuckles are cut and bruised and blood is reddening the floor water beneath. I then see the empty bottle, lying next to her leg.

Not dead. . . Drunk. . . Unconscious.

Only a small relief settles through me. Not dead.

"Eliza," Daphne was saying, "Eliza can you hear me?"

How much did she drink? Why?

I walk around and my knees dampen as I kneel beside her. Her eyes fluttered open but not long enough to register who we were. It kills me to know that she had gotten this way, to a state where she doesn't even know who is beside her. To a state where she is too weak to scream, to call for help. To protect herself. Fuck, what the hell was she thinking?

"I—" Eliza muttered, her voice cracked.

"You never knew where she was?" I look up and ask Daphne, more than annoyed, "She wasn't helping Mcgonagle?"

"Draco, we're sorry," Pansy said as she stood behind Daphne. I look between them, only guilt and tears in Daphne's eyes.

"You should have told me!" I snarled out of my rage.

"We didn't know—" Daphne said, her voice just as sad as her eyes.

"I don't want to hear it," I looked away at Eliza who had tried to sit up but both mine and Daphne's hands gently pressed down on her shoulders.

"Don't try and sit up," I said, "You will be sick."

"What are we going to do?" Daphne asked, "Should we take her to Pomfrey?"

"No," Pansy said, "she will be expelled for this."

"I couldn't—" Eliza tried to speak again.

"Shh—shh," I muttered to her, "It's okay. don't try to speak—"

"No I—" she tried again.

"I couldn't—find it," she muttered and I looked down at her half-open eyes full of fear and I realized this was much darker than any of us realized.

"What did she say?" Daphne asked.

"I'm not sure," I lied because if this is something to do with Noah, then the less people know the better until I figure out what the hell happened.

Eliza's eyes fell shut again as a tear slid down her cheek.

I am going to kill him.
